Park Hill, Moline, IL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Park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Park Hill 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,209 | $799 | $1,425 |
| Park Hill 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,698 | $1,500 | $1,800 |
| Park Hill 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,300 | $2,300 | $2,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Park Hill
What type of rentals are currently available in Park Hill?
There are currently 69 Apartments for Rent in Park Hill, IL with pricing that ranges from $700 to $2,695. There are also 16 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Park Hill ranging from $750 to $2,300.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Park Hill?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Park Hill ranges from $750 to $2,300 with an average monthly rent of $1,489.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Park Hill?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Park Hill range from $895 to $2,040,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,500 to $1,800.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,300 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,495.
